RESUMO

Because of their low ecological impact, plant molluscicides have garnered much attention. The work aimed to find out if Annona squamosa (AS) seed extract has a molluscicidal impact on Biomphalaria alexandrina snails and enhances this extract by adding CuO nanoparticles (NPs). Using a scanning electron microscope (SEM), transmission electron microscope (TEM), and PANalytical X'Pert PRO X-ray diffractometer (XRD), the presence of the green A. squamosa-based CuO NPs (AS-CuO NPs) was confirmed. After 24 h of exposure, the half-lethal concentration (LC50) of AS-CuO NPs was more toxic to mature B. alexandrina than the aqueous extract of AS seeds (LC50: 119.25 mg/L vs. 169.03 mg/L). The results show that snails exposed to sublethal doses of AS-CuO NPs at LC10 or LC25 (95.4 or 106.7 mg/L, respectively) had much higher glucose levels and alkaline phosphatase activity than those not exposed. Nevertheless, there was no discernible change in the protein content in general or glycogen phosphorylase production. Histological and immunohistochemical analysis showed that snails exposed to A. squamosa-derived CuO NPs LC10 had shrinking digestive tubules and degeneration as well as vacuolation of many digestive, secretory, ova, and sperm cells, with PCNA expressing positively in the hermaphrodite gland and digestive tubule cells. The toxic profile of green CuO NPs produced by A. squamosa may damage the biological activity of B. alexandrina snails; thus, this compound could be used as a molluscicidal base. Furthermore, B. alexandrina proved to be a useful biomarker of nanomaterial contamination.
